### What Is Agentic Commerce?
Agentic commerce means AI agents don't just advise you. They actively take part in the transaction itself. Think of it like having a personal assistant who can buy things for you, with your permission. Banks across Europe have already tested this in controlled, live transactions using passkeys for authentication. This proves that when the right setup is in place, trusted AI payments work.
### A Major Milestone for Payments
This month, Mastercard teamed up with Worldline and ING to pull off a live, end-to-end agentic transaction. Every part of that transaction stayed in Europe. This is a big deal. It moves agentic commerce from theory to real merchant capability. Payments started by AI agents can now be handled transparently and at scale. But making this work for everyone requires teamwork across the payments ecosystem.
To build trust, we need clear rules. That's where things like Verifiable Intent come in. This tech ensures every AI-driven purchase can be traced back to your explicit permission. Issuers get full visibility, and strong governance keeps everything above board.
### Why Trust Is Everything
Trust is the make-or-break factor here. Consumers, banks, and merchants all need to feel confident. That's why shared standards matter. Mastercard is working with the FIDO Alliance and Google to create common frameworks for user-consented AI interactions. On top of that, Mastercard has enabled issuers in Europe at a network level for Agent Pay. They've also launched the Lisbon Centre of Excellence for Innovation to speed up next-gen, agent-driven payments.
